According to the report, in 2023, Thua Thien Hue led the PAPI Index with 46.0415 points, followed by Thai Nguyen (45.7875), Bac Ninh (45.7047), Soc Trang (45.6196)... Phu Tho province is in the group of provinces and cities with high scores with 42.9957 points.
PAPI is the largest sociological survey in Vietnam focusing on understanding the effectiveness of governance, policy implementation, and public service provision based on people's assessment and experience with annually collected data; the scale is assessed based on 8 content indicators: Survey of people's participation at the grassroots level; transparency in decision-making; accountability to the people; control of corruption in the public sector; administrative procedures; public service provision; environmental governance and e-governance.

The report reflects the feelings, experiences, opinions and expectations of nearly 20,000 people across Vietnam on the effectiveness of State policy and law enforcement, local governance and public service delivery by authorities at all levels. Through the PAPI survey conducted from August to November 2023. Table of change in scores of eight surveyed indicators (compared to 2021)
The PAPI Index is a product of research cooperation between CECODES and UNDP in Vietnam from 2009 to present, with the support of many partners throughout the research implementation process.
